perf(text): fold Ensure+Lookup into FontAtlas::EnsureAndGet (#53)

Per glyph, ShapeText did cache_.contains(key) (in Ensure) then
cache_.find(key) (in Lookup) — two independent hashes + node-chases of
the same key. Add EnsureAndGet returning const Glyph* with a single
find, insert-on-miss, returning &it->second. It returns nullptr only on
ShelfPlace failure, preserving the existing `if (g==nullptr) continue;`
behavior. Ensure now delegates to it.
